2. Techniques Galore: From Watercolor Wonders to Acrylic Adventures 🌈
Different strokes for different folks, right? Here are three must-try methods:
• Watercolor Whimsy: Perfect for beginners who want their goldfish to look like they’re swimming in dreams. Add splashes of pink, orange, and yellow for that ethereal vibe. 💦
• Acrylic Boldness: Feeling adventurous? Use thick brushes and bold lines to create texture. Imagine your fish wearing sequins—it’s glamorous chaos at its finest. ✨
• Ink Intricacy: For those with steady hands, try black ink outlines paired with delicate watercolor fills. It’s minimalistic yet striking. 🖋️
3. Inspiration from Around the World 🌍
Goldfish aren’t just aquatic pets—they’re cultural icons. Take inspiration from these global art movements:
• Japanese Koi Art: While not exactly goldfish, koi paintings emphasize elegance and balance. Incorporate flowing curves and soft gradients. 🎉
• Pop Art Flair: Channel Andy Warhol by creating repetitive patterns of goldfish in vibrant hues. Think neon oranges, electric blues, and hot pinks. 🔥
• Surrealist Dreams: What if your goldfish had wings? Or floated through space? Let your imagination run wild. After all, surreality thrives on absurdity. 🌌
